Transaction 51f2bdf7467f49feab4e031fe990bb32f9a8f78df015d3aa45a3a0cc69c64639

1 Input
2 Outputs
  • 51f2bdf7467f49feab4e031fe990bb32f9a8f78df015d3aa45a3a0cc69c64639:0
  • value  328800
    address  3KfsLTqyg5tXz57ybZiryiouqvxZx2SAvH
  • 51f2bdf7467f49feab4e031fe990bb32f9a8f78df015d3aa45a3a0cc69c64639:1
  • value  17129731
    address  3QwGPLkT2txVgskfmHZuCGoozFFWvGVnw5